Virtual interviews are required of all applicants who make the final selection round. We will not be offering any in person interviews. Interviews will take place over a full day (9:00 am to 4:00 pm CST) and involve informational sessions with the training directors, our research staff, current interns, and Diversity Team, as well as interviews with training staff, adjunctive and research training experiences. For the current selection cycle, interviews will take place on January 8, January 9, and January 10, 2025, 9:00 am to 4:00 pm CST. Applicants will need to be available to interview on those days should they be invited for an interview.
